This release was called “Special Edition” because it received a record number of hours of development and debugging this year.
In addition to the special optimization for Ryzen 7 9800X3D, updated GPU diagnostics and improved "HYBRID OC", I am introducing a revolutionary step in testing the L1-L2-L3-DRAM memory subsystem called "MemBench". For those who haven't heard of it or don't know much about it, it is a test suite to evaluate real DRAM performance, not theoretical with ideal conditions (like AIDA). Membench is not a way to beat the competition, but a way for users to see real performance variation when timings, frequency and other parameters are changed.
What is the advantage of MemBench:
1. Realistic latency estimation (true chaotic access), eliminates hardware prefetchers.
2. Shows the latency since the "cold call", no asembellar optimizations.
3. Absence of complex instructions such as "prefetch" and "streaming store".
4. Sensitivity to cache bandwidth and cache size.
5. Excellent distinction between cache and memory latency.
So our MemBench is a test of real tasks. Games, work applications, anything. Is it a big difference, you may ask? Yes, the difference can be 10-30% compared to benchmarks.

* A new DRAM test suite has been added. Includes cache-DRAM access latency graph and DRAM bandwidth estimation per 1 core.
* In CPU diagnostics implemented "eCLK" support for all processor generations, but with corresponding motherboard support. The corresponding "eCLK" control will appear on the "AMD PBO2" tab.
* GPU diagnostics has already received a number of improvements, especially for NVIDIA graphics cards. The curve will look as accurate as possible.
* Full support for 9800X3D, special diagnostics, additional overvoltage protection.
* "iGPU magnitude" management for Zen 4 and Zen 5 has already been added. Available in the AMD PBO 2 tab.
* Improved unified mechanism for loading CPU and GPU profiles from NVIDIA. Now any version of the profile is compatible with the new HYDRA.
* Added support for Zen 5 with only the second CCD active.
* Some adjustments to the starting values for DDR5 diagnostics.
* Improvements to the dialog message and warning system.
* Improved handling of some events when communicating with the SMU of the processor.
* "HYBRID OC" stability improvement.
* Improved identification of CPUs that have physically 2 CCDs, but only 1 is enabled.
* Minor improvements to the CPU diagnostic algorithm when searching for AMD CO.
* Automatic screenshot creation when running CPU and DRAM tests ("TESTS" tab). You can find it in the “RESULTS” folder.
* Improved algorithm for finding the path to .exe that are located in the “APP PACK” folder.
* Improved algorithm for creating a screenshot, now the UI doesn't freeze.
* Improved interaction with Task Scheduler when working with "Phoenix" or application autoloading.
